1. Egg hatching mechanisms in Pokémon Go
They are essential to get new Pokémon in the game. Below are the steps necessary to understand and make the most of these mechanisms:
1. Get eggs: Eggs are obtained from PokeStops, special locations where you can collect items and eggs. Once you're near a PokeStop, tap it on the map and spin the dial to collect different items, including eggs. It is worth mentioning that there is a limit of eggs that you can carry at a time, so it is advisable to keep eggs in the incubator to make room for new eggs.
2. Incubate your eggs: After getting eggs, you need to incubate them for them to hatch. To hatch an egg, go to your Pokémon list and select the "Eggs" tab. There you can see all the eggs you have obtained. Select an egg and choose an available incubator to place the egg inside. Each incubator has a limited number of uses before it runs out, so it's important to choose wisely when to use them.
3. Walk to hatch the eggs: Once you have placed an egg in an incubator, you must walk a certain distance for the egg to hatch. Each egg has a distance required to hatch, which can vary from 2 km to 10 km. To track the distance you have traveled, you can check the egg details screen. Remember that you must have the application open and active while you walk so that the distance traveled is recorded. Once you have completed the required distance, you will receive a notification that your egg has hatched and you will obtain a new Pokémon.

13. Myths and facts about egg hatching in Pokémon Go
One of the most exciting aspects of Pokémon Go is the hatching of eggs. However, myths and confusion often arise around this process. In this section, we are going to debunk some common beliefs and clarify the realities about egg hatching in Pokémon Go.
Myth: Walk faster so the eggs hatch faster. Fact: The hatching speed of eggs in Pokémon Go is limited to a maximum speed of 10.5 km/h. Walking faster will not speed up the process. For the eggs to hatch, you must walk at a constant speed for a certain number of kilometers, depending on the distance from the egg.
Myth: The higher the rarity of the egg, the faster it will hatch. Fact: Egg rarity has no influence on hatching speed. Rare eggs and common eggs have the same hatching speed. What can vary is the probability of getting a rare Pokémon from a rare egg.
14. How to make the most of the egg hatching system in Pokémon Go
In Pokémon Go, the egg hatching system is an exciting way to get new Pokémon. However, to get the most out of this system, it is important to know some tips and tricks. In this section, we will provide you with all the information necessary to maximize your chances of hatching eggs and obtaining rare and powerful Pokémon.
1. Plan your game routes: To hatch eggs in Pokémon Go, you must walk a certain distance. The first step is to plan your game routes strategically. Choose areas where there are a good concentration of PokéStops and Gyms. This way, you will be able to collect more eggs and hatch them faster. Also, consider areas with different types of Pokémon to have the opportunity to hatch a variety of species.
2. Use the Adventure Sync feature: If you want to increase your chances of hatching eggs without having to actively play all the time, make sure to activate the Adventure Sync function. This function uses motion sensors from your device to record your physical activity even when you're not playing. This way, if you walk during your daily activities, you will count those extra steps toward egg hatching.
3. Eggs of different distances: In Pokémon Go, eggs are divided into different categories based on the distance you have to walk to hatch them. 2 km eggs are the most common, followed by 5 km and 10 km eggs, which usually contain rarer and more powerful Pokémon. If you have the chance, try to hatch the 10 km eggs first, as you will have a better chance of getting valuable Pokémon. Remember that using Incubators can speed up the hatching process and allow you to hatch several eggs. at the same time.
